Nonprofit Overview

Causes: Cancer, Human Service Organizations, Human Services

Mission: Empowering patients and caregivers by creating disease-specific communities to address information needs and social isolation through training, technology, and developing purpose-driven community leadership.

I found COLONTOWN (a PALTOWN program) back in 2019, after being diagnosed with stage 3 colon cancer at age 36. Up until that moment, I was ruled by panic and fear and confusion. COLONTOWN provided education that empowered me as a patient, support to navigate the emotional toll of cancer diagnosis/treatment, and hope that there were still good things to come.

A year later, I participated in another program offered by PALTOWN: Empowered Patient Leaders (EPL.) I came away from that workshop with a greater depth of disease education and support group leadership skills. As a volunteer EPL, I now host groups in COLONTOWN and have found a lot of purpose in my disease through that work.

I sincerely believe I owe my life and the quality of that life to PALTOWN and its programs.
